Subject: Thumbnail queue ownership change

Hi support team,

Effective Monday, responsibility for the Pixelcart thumbnail generation queue moves off my plate. This covers stuck-job escalations, retry-policy questions, and the weekly backlog report. Please update your escalation runbook accordingly. All future tickets should be routed to the new owner, named below.

signatory, yahog-badug: Quenix Ulaael

Minutes — Management Meeting, Thornquay Office

Attendees: P. Madsen, L. Ocampo, R. Ferris.

We talked through the shift to annual billing for the Cloverline platform. Most customers should convert at renewal, and Lena's team will handle the comms. Finance flagged a short-term cash timing bump — manageable. Rollout targeted for Q3. The board should read the confidential note appended below before circulation.

board note of yageg-yadug: The northern region missed its Framir quota by 13.1 percent last quarter. Lamathek Freight plans to raise the Quenael list price by 30.2 percent in March. The pricing group signed off on a budget of $133.5 million for Project Novok. The renewal with Gilethek Foods closes at $60.0 million a year, 2.7 percent above the last contract.

To: Executive Team
Subject: Project Lanternfish — status

Team, briefing the incoming director: diligence on Quellmark Systems is 70% complete. Valuation range holds. Their Stoneharbour facility checks out; IP review closes next week. Board vote targeted for month-end. Keep circulation to this list only. The strategic rationale is captured in the note below.

internal memo for kajep-tawip: The renewal with Holaelix Group closes at $10 million a year, 5 percent below the last contract. Project Wenael slips by two quarters because of the tooling delay.

### Runbook: Migrating off the Hollis Queue

We are retiring the homegrown Hollis job queue in favor of the managed Driftline broker. Plugin authors should repoint their workers at the Driftline endpoint and drop any Hollis polling loops. Queue names carry over unchanged. Workers authenticate to Driftline with a shared broker token; set it in your plugin's env file on the following line:

vault entry, yagep-yagef: COURIER_KEY13=8965fb29ff62d